1.封装:一保证内部结构的安全
二、屏蔽复杂,暴露简单
2.封装的步骤:
一:将属性私有化
二:提供get和set方法
通过对外提供公开的set方法和get方法作为操作入口,外部程序只能通过get方法读取,只能通过set方法修改,可以在set方法中设立关卡来保证数据的安全性,并且都不带static
3.get方法的要求:
public 返回值类型 get+属性名首字母大写(无参数){
return xxx;
}
set方法的要求:
public void set+属性名首字母大写(有1个参数){
xxx = 参数;
}